    Duty Calls: The Calm Before The Storm

    On February of 2011 EA released 'Duty Calls: The Calm Before The Storm' - a playable adgame parody of some of the times most serious shooters. It is a fully playable FREE downloadable game that is very silly, and very short, and was made to advertise Bulletstorm to underscore how it ‘puts the...

    3060m chip in pcie card??

    Tell me more! During the height of the crypto mining GPU drought some enterprising Chinese companies started putting laptop graphics chips in desktop cards.. This was to circumvent Nvidia's low hash rate tech they implemented, as they didn't bother doing that with laptop graphics. I bought one...
